Nash and Hudson were competitors. Early Nashes were big and pretty expensive cars. I remember a big Nash coupe with a golf bag door in the side that was sitting in an old farmstead. OHV six, IIRC. Hudson brought out the Essex as a lower priced line. this morphed into Terraplane about 1932. The last Terraplanes were the 38s. Hudson and Nash got together after WWII and formed American Motors, which made the Rambler. AMC also bought Jeep, I believe from Kaiser. When AMC got into trouble in the '70s it was bought by Renault. Automotive pundits soon coined the name,"Franco-American Motors". When Renault got tired of trying to outguess Americans at what kind of car they wanted, it was sold to Chrysler, which bought it mostly for the ever-popular Jeep line.
Then Chrysler "merged" into Daimler-Chrysler which gave us the 300, which has a lot of Mercedes-think under the skin. Mercedes-Benz' parent company lost something like $30 billion buying and selling Chrysler. Fiat stepped into the fray buying Chrysler for a song, and maybe that was still too much.
So now, as it stands, Fiat owns Chrysler, Jeep, Ferrari, Maserati, and probably others I have forgotten.
